Paths of Life – Seven Scenarios

Paths of Life – Seven Scenarios

Virago, 1999

How do our first experiences of pain and love affect our future adult lives and our relationships with others? This is the key question which runs through the seven ‘life stories’ collected here. Each scenario is a fictional account of a damaged past and the repercussions it has in later life. The narratives explore the suffering and loneliness felt in the individual’s formative years. For some, the pain and inner isolation has dominated their adulthood and prevented them from enjoying fulfilling relationships despite the desire and need for contact and communication. For others, old fears and defensive patterns have been conquered, enabling them to enter into healthy relationships and find contentment.

By creating these ‘case histories’, Alice Miller’s intention is to encourage us towards an awareness of the need to learn from experience, adapt to change and regain trust in order to break free of the negative effects of childhood trauma.
